Purpose Multibeam data were collected to extend the global database of seafloor topography and to provide high resolution bathymetry for the expedition's scientific program.
Abstract The swath sonar bathymetry data were acquired as part of the project AISTEK-II during SONNE cruise SO183. The data were sampled using the multibeam sonar system Simrad EM 120 from Kongsberg, which operates on a frequency of 12 kHz, maximum swath width of 150 degree and 191 preformed beams. Mean sound velocity was gained from six sensor CTD measurements acquired during the cruise. Ship position was measured by GPS and DGPS, ship orientation by gyrocompass. The density and quality of depths were decreased during bad weather conditions. Raw data are delivered within Simrad format. XYZ data files are provided in addition, derived from edited data and containing a time period of 8 hours each.
